Climate-driven housing for New-Wes-Valley, Newfoundland / by Morten Vedelsbøl

Using the land as our canvas, BIOSIS is delivering a much-needed, climate-driven residential development for the Town of New-Wes-Valley in Newfoundland, Canada. The design responds thoughtfully to the rugged terrain, limited development-ready land, and growing demand for homes. As always, we work with nature to create resilient, site-specific architecture that strengthens local communities.

The project will provide 17 multi-unit homes and a commercial space, all featuring ocean views and close access to local amenities. By introducing this new housing model, we are bringing greater diversity to the rural Atlantic landscape—welcoming families, seniors, singles, and newcomers into an inclusive and connected community.

The project is being developed in collaboration with unArchitecture Ltd. and the Town of New-Wes-Valley.
